Medical Coders: A Rewarding Career Path
For those seeking a fulfilling career path that offers stability and growth, medical coding can be an excellent choice. This dynamic field plays a crucial role in the healthcare system by transforming medical documentation into standardized codes. These codes are then used for billing, insurance reimbursement, and analyzing patient care trends.
Medical coding is a field that requires both detail-oriented skills and a strong understanding of medical terminology.
New professionals the workforce can find opportunities in various settings, including hospitals, clinics, insurance companies, and government agencies.

Salary Expectations : Medical Coding Jobs for Entry-Level Professionals
Entering the medical coding profession can be an exciting opportunity with a promising future. For entry-level professionals, compensation levels vary depending on several factors such as location, experience, and certification. The average hourly rate for entry-level medical coders in the United States sits around $15 to $25 per hour. Factors like requirement in a particular area and company scale can also influence compensation packages. It's important for aspiring medical coders to research the market rates in their region and consider factors like education, certifications, and experience when setting sensible goals.
